以太坊区块链:从智能合约到去中心化未来的核心技术解析298
以太坊(Ethereum)不仅仅是一种加密货币以太币(Ether),更是一个全球性的、开源的、去中心化的计算平台。它将区块链技术从单纯的数字货币功能扩展到了一个能够运行任意复杂应用程序的“世界计算机”愿景。自2015年由维塔利克布特林(Vitalik Buterin)及其他联合创始人推出以来,以太坊极大地拓宽了区块链的应用边界,催生了去中心化金融(DeFi)、非同质化代币(NFTs)、去中心化自治组织(DAOs)等一系列创新范式,并为Web3时代的到来奠定了坚实的基础。本文将深入探讨以太坊区块链的核心技术、生态应用、以及其未来的发展方向和面临的挑战。
一、以太坊区块链的核心技术基石
以太坊的强大之处源于其独特的技术架构和设计理念,这些基石使其成为一个高度可编程的去中心化平台。
1.1 区块链底层结构与工作原理
和比特币类似,以太坊也采用区块链作为其核心数据结构。它是一个由密码学技术连接起来的区块组成的链条,每个区块包含一系列已验证的交易。一旦交易被打包进区块并添加到链上,其记录就难以篡改,确保了数据的透明性和不可逆性。以太坊网络是一个点对点(P2P)网络,所有参与的节点(矿工或验证者)都保存着一份完整的区块链副本,共同维护网络的去中心化和安全性。
1.2 以太币(Ether, ETH):不仅仅是数字货币
以太币是驱动以太坊网络的燃料。它具有双重作用:
交易费用(Gas):用户在以太坊上执行任何操作,如发送交易、部署智能合约或与DApp交互,都需要支付以太币作为“Gas费”。这笔费用支付给处理这些操作的矿工(在工作量证明机制下)或验证者(在权益证明机制下),激励他们维护网络安全和处理交易。Gas机制旨在防止网络滥用,并为网络资源定价。
价值存储与交换媒介:以太币也是一种有价值的数字资产,可以在加密货币交易所进行交易、投资或作为支付手段。
1.3 智能合约:以太坊的灵魂
智能合约是以太坊最具革命性的创新。它是一种存储在区块链上的、自我执行的计算机程序,合约的条款直接写入代码中。一旦满足预设条件,智能合约便会自动执行相应的操作,无需任何第三方中介。其特点包括:
自动化:无需人工干预,条件满足即执行。
去中心化:部署在区块链上,不受单一实体控制。
不可篡改:一旦部署,代码难以更改,保证执行的确定性。
透明性:合约代码公开可查,所有参与者都能验证其逻辑。
智能合约的出现使得在区块链上构建复杂的、可编程的应用程序成为可能,为DeFi、NFTs等新兴领域奠定了基础。
1.4 以太坊虚拟机(EVM):智能合约的运行环境
以太坊虚拟机(Ethereum Virtual Machine, EVM)是以太坊的核心组成部分,被誉为“世界计算机”的CPU。EVM是一个图灵完备的运行环境,能够执行智能合约中的任何计算指令。所有在以太坊网络上运行的智能合约代码,最终都会在EVM中执行。EVM确保了智能合约的确定性、隔离性和安全性,使其不会干扰到彼此的运行,也不会影响到EVM本身。
1.5 Gas机制:网络资源的定价与安全保障
Gas机制是以太坊网络的一大特色,它与以太币紧密相关,用于计量和支付在EVM上执行操作所需的计算资源。每项操作(如存储数据、执行计算)都有对应的Gas消耗量。用户在发起交易时,需要设定愿意支付的“Gas上限”和“Gas价格”。
Gas上限(Gas Limit):表示一笔交易最多可以消耗的Gas数量,防止恶意或错误合约无限循环消耗资源。
Gas价格(Gas Price):表示用户愿意为每单位Gas支付的以太币数量,通常以Gwei(1 Gwei = 10^-9 ETH)为单位。
交易费用 = Gas消耗量 × Gas价格
Gas机制有效地阻止了垃圾交易和拒绝服务攻击,确保了网络资源的合理分配,并激励矿工或验证者优先处理支付更高Gas费用的交易。
二、以太坊生态与开创性应用
以太坊的可编程性为其生态系统带来了前所未有的繁荣,催生了众多创新应用,正在重塑数字经济的面貌。
2.1 去中心化应用(DApps)
DApps是运行在以太坊等区块链上的应用程序,其后端逻辑通过智能合约实现,前端则可以是传统的Web界面。与传统应用不同,DApps具有去中心化、抗审查、透明和永不停机等特点。以太坊上的DApps数量庞大,涵盖了金融、游戏、社交、身份管理、供应链等多个领域。
2.2 去中心化金融(DeFi)
DeFi是以太坊上最成功的应用领域之一,旨在通过区块链技术重建传统金融系统,使其更加开放、透明和无需许可。DeFi协议利用智能合约实现借贷、交易、保险、资产管理等金融服务,无需银行、券商等中介机构。典型的DeFi应用包括:
去中心化交易所(DEXs):如Uniswap、SushiSwap,允许用户直接在区块链上交换加密资产,无需中心化机构托管资金。
借贷协议:如Aave、Compound,用户可以存入加密资产赚取利息,或抵押资产借出资金。
稳定币:如DAI、USDC,旨在通过与法币(如美元)挂钩来保持价格稳定,为DeFi生态提供稳定的交易和价值存储媒介。
流动性挖矿与收益聚合:通过向DeFi协议提供流动性来赚取额外奖励。
DeFi正在为全球用户提供更高效、更包容的金融服务,尤其是在传统金融服务不发达的地区。
2.3 非同质化代币(NFTs)
NFTs是部署在以太坊区块链上的独特数字资产,每个NFT都拥有独一无二的识别信息,因此不可互换。它们代表着数字世界中的所有权,可以代表艺术品、收藏品、游戏道具、音乐、域名甚至虚拟土地等。NFTs的兴起为数字创作者提供了新的变现途径,并颠覆了传统的所有权概念,为数字经济注入了新的活力。
2.4 去中心化自治组织(DAOs)
DAOs是基于智能合约运行的组织,其规则和决策过程通过代码预设,并由代币持有者投票决定。DAOs旨在实现更透明、更民主、更去中心化的组织管理模式。成员通过持有治理代币参与提案、投票,共同决定组织的发展方向和资金使用。DAOs是Web3时代新型组织形态的探索,为社区治理、项目协作和投资决策提供了全新的范式。
三、以太坊的演进:从工作量证明到权益证明(以太坊2.0/The Merge)
以太坊在早期采用与比特币相同的“工作量证明”(Proof of Work, PoW)共识机制。然而,PoW机制在能耗、交易吞吐量和可扩展性方面存在局限性。为了解决这些问题,以太坊社区长期以来一直在推动一项重大的升级,通常被称为“以太坊2.0”或更准确地说是“Eth2”,其核心是向“权益证明”(Proof of Stake, PoS)共识机制的转变,这一转变的核心事件被称为“The Merge”(合并)。
3.1 工作量证明(PoW)的局限性
在PoW机制下,矿工通过解决复杂的数学难题来竞争打包新区块的权利。第一个找到解的矿工获得以太币奖励和交易费。PoW的优点是安全性高、抗审查性强,但缺点也显而易见:
能源消耗巨大:挖矿需要大量的计算能力,导致电力消耗巨大,引发环保争议。
可扩展性受限:PoW机制下的出块时间和区块大小限制了每秒处理的交易数量(TPS),导致网络拥堵和高昂的Gas费用。
中心化风险:随着挖矿竞争的加剧,大型矿池可能会掌握过多的算力,存在中心化风险。
3.2 权益证明(PoS)的优势与“合并”
权益证明(PoS)是一种更加环保和高效的共识机制。在PoS机制下,不再是矿工通过计算能力竞争,而是“验证者”通过质押一定数量的以太币(目前是32 ETH)来获得验证交易和创建新区块的权利。验证者根据其质押的以太币数量按比例被选中。PoS的优势在于:
能源效率高:无需大量计算,能耗大幅降低。
更高的可扩展性潜力:PoS为未来的分片(Sharding)等扩容方案提供了基础。
去中心化程度更高:任何拥有足够以太币的人都可以成为验证者,降低了进入门槛。
“The Merge”(合并)是指将以太坊当前的PoW主网与已经在PoS机制下运行的“信标链”(Beacon Chain)进行合并。合并之后,以太坊将完全切换到PoS机制,不再需要PoW矿工。这一历史性事件标志着以太坊能源效率和可持续性的巨大飞跃,并为未来的扩容升级铺平了道路。
3.3 扩容解决方案:Sharding与Layer 2
尽管PoS解决了能耗问题并提升了安全性,但单独的PoS并不能直接解决交易吞吐量的根本性限制。为此,以太坊社区正在积极探索多种扩容方案:
分片(Sharding):分片是一种将以太坊区块链分割成多个较小、更易于管理的“分片链”的技术。每个分片可以并行处理交易,从而显著提高整个网络的吞吐量。分片将在PoS转换完成后逐步实施。
Layer 2解决方案:Layer 2技术是在以太坊主链(Layer 1)之上构建的辅助协议,旨在处理大量交易,然后将最终结果批量提交回主链,从而减轻主链的负担。常见的Layer 2方案包括:
Rollups(Optimistic Rollups & ZK-Rollups):将数千笔交易捆绑成一笔交易提交到主链,大大降低了Gas费用和提升了吞吐量。
侧链(Sidechains):独立的区块链,与以太坊主网通过双向锚定连接,有自己的共识机制。
这些扩容方案共同旨在实现以太坊的“可扩展性三难困境”(Scalability Trilemma)——在去中心化、安全性和可扩展性之间寻求最佳平衡。
四、以太坊面临的挑战与未来展望
尽管以太坊取得了巨大的成就,但其发展过程中仍然面临诸多挑战,同时也在不断地进行创新和探索。
4.1 主要挑战
可扩展性与高昂Gas费:在PoW阶段,网络拥堵导致Gas费用居高不下,限制了普通用户的参与。PoS和Layer 2方案正在缓解这一问题,但仍需时间验证其长期效果。
安全性风险:智能合约的复杂性可能导致代码漏洞,进而引发安全事件和资产损失。审计和最佳实践对于保障DApp安全至关重要。
监管不确定性:全球各国对加密货币和区块链技术的监管政策尚未明朗,这为以太坊生态的合规性带来不确定性。
用户体验:相比传统互联网应用,DApps和Web3产品的用户界面和交互体验仍有待提升,普及门槛较高。
竞争压力:Solana、Cardano、Polkadot等其他高性能公链正在快速发展,试图在可扩展性和交易成本方面提供更优解决方案,对以太坊构成竞争。
4.2 未来展望
以太坊的愿景远不止于当前。随着PoS的落地和未来分片的实现,以太坊将成为一个更加高效、环保和可扩展的平台。它将继续作为Web3的基础设施,赋能去中心化互联网的构建:
Web3基础设施:以太坊将继续作为构建去中心化应用程序、去中心化身份、数据存储和价值交换的核心平台。
企业级应用:更多企业将探索利用以太坊或其Layer 2解决方案来构建供应链管理、数字版权、金融服务等企业级区块链应用。
跨链互操作性:与波卡(Polkadot)、宇宙(Cosmos)等其他区块链的互操作性将进一步增强,形成一个多链并存、相互连接的区块链生态系统。
更去中心化的治理:DAOs模式将更加成熟,赋能更广泛的社区参与到项目和协议的治理中。
以太坊的旅程仍在继续,它不仅仅是一种技术,更是一种构建去中心化、开放和包容的数字未来的理念。通过其强大的可编程性和充满活力的生态系统,以太坊正在不断推动着区块链技术的边界,塑造着下一代互联网的面貌。
2025-11-23
全球史视野下的历史探究:世界史课题研究的理论、方法与前沿
https://www.mengjiangou.cn/rwsk/124563.html
疫情催生变革:人工智能如何重塑后疫情时代
https://www.mengjiangou.cn/kxjs/124562.html
视觉叙事与文化传承:风土人情插画的艺术魅力与深远价值
https://www.mengjiangou.cn/rwsk/124561.html
孕育新生,健康同行:母婴养生智慧与实践全攻略
https://www.mengjiangou.cn/shcs/124560.html
居家生活智慧:提升效率与幸福感的实用小技巧宝典
https://www.mengjiangou.cn/shcs/124559.html
热门文章
人工智能发展教学反思:在实践中探索技术与教育的融合
https://www.mengjiangou.cn/kxjs/20437.html
区块链技术在审计流程中的应用
https://www.mengjiangou.cn/kxjs/15991.html
AI盛会揭幕:备受期待的人工智能时代发布会时间揭晓
https://www.mengjiangou.cn/kxjs/8160.html
区块链技术:推动革新的分布式账本技术
https://www.mengjiangou.cn/kxjs/16023.html
区块链技术:褪去光环,回归理性
https://www.mengjiangou.cn/kxjs/12293.html